Why the mobile setting changes the workflow
Using a trucking app on a phone is different from researching a trip at a desk. The screen is smaller, attention is limited, and the driver may be checking information during a short break rather than sitting down for a long planning session. I found that the best approach is to do the detailed thinking before moving and keep in-motion interaction as simple as possible.
For example, imagine finishing a delivery later than expected and needing a practical place to stop. I would not wait until the last few minutes of driving to open the app and make several decisions at once. I would pull over, check the available information, compare it with the remaining driving time, and then decide whether the proposed stop actually fits the vehicle and schedule. That small change in habit makes the app more useful and safer to handle.
A second mobile issue is the phone itself. Bright sunlight, a dashboard mount, battery drain, and an unreliable signal can all affect how comfortable the experience feels. Even a well-designed trucking tool becomes frustrating if the screen is difficult to read or the device is nearly out of power. I would keep a charging arrangement ready and avoid treating the phone as the only source of trip information.

What happens when the connection is weak
The most important caution is simple: I would plan around the possibility that connectivity may become unreliable. I would not assume that every part of the experience remains available in a dead zone, and I would not begin an unfamiliar route without first understanding the plan well enough to continue safely if the app stops updating.
This is especially important in rural stretches, industrial areas, mountain roads, and large truck stops where a signal may behave unpredictably. A connection can appear adequate during planning and then become inconsistent after leaving town. If I were using the app to identify a stopping option, I would review the relevant details while connected and keep the destination or next step clear before pulling away.
That habit also reduces distraction. Instead of repeatedly checking for changes while driving, I can make a decision during a legal, safe pause and then concentrate on the road. The app is more useful when connectivity supports a deliberate workflow, not when the driver is constantly trying to force a live answer from a weak signal.
There is another kind of failure to consider: information can be current and still not match reality perfectly. A busy facility may fill up after the information was viewed, access may be awkward for a particular rig, or local conditions may change. I treat any digital result as a lead to verify, not as a guarantee. That is a limitation shared by many connected navigation services, but it matters more when a missed stop can affect the entire shift.
A practical recovery routine
When something does not load or the connection drops, my preferred recovery method is to stop making the problem bigger. I would avoid repeatedly tapping through screens while moving, pull over when necessary, and return to the last useful piece of information I had already reviewed. If the app becomes unavailable, a driver should fall back to safe, familiar planning methods rather than improvising from a half-loaded screen.
Before setting off, I would also note the next major decision point in plain language: the intended destination, the approximate area for a break, or the point at which I need to reassess. This is not a claim that the app provides a special offline mode; it is simply a sensible way to reduce dependence on a continuous connection. The phone can assist the plan, but the plan should not disappear the moment the signal does.
Recovery is easier if the app is used in stages. First, I would use it during a stationary planning session. Next, I would confirm the choice against the truck’s needs and the day’s schedule. Finally, I would start driving only after I know what I am trying to accomplish. That sequence is more reliable than opening the app for the first time when fatigue and time pressure are already high.
Managing data and battery during a long shift
Connected navigation can consume more than attention. It may also use mobile data and battery, especially when a driver keeps a screen active for long periods or switches repeatedly between navigation and other tools. I would not assume that a free app means the entire phone experience has no cost; the app itself is free, while the driver’s mobile plan and power supply remain practical considerations.
A data-conscious routine starts with preparation. I would use a stable connection before leaving to review the trip, avoid unnecessary refreshing, and close unrelated apps that compete for battery or make the phone harder to manage. During a break, I would check only what has changed instead of leaving the app open continuously without a clear reason.
This approach is particularly useful for drivers with limited data plans or older phones. It also makes the app less distracting. A tool that is checked with a purpose is easier to fit into a professional routine than one that becomes a constant stream of updates. If the phone is shared between navigation, calls, electronic logging, and dispatch communication, conserving battery is not a minor detail.
I would also keep the display setup realistic. A mounted phone can be useful, but the driver should not be reaching across the cab or trying to read small text while moving. The safest use is to make adjustments while parked and rely on the chosen plan during the driving portion. Connectivity should make planning easier, not encourage more screen interaction.
